Residents foil attempt to kidnap baby in Ekiti

Residents of Ado-Ekiti, the Ekiti State capital, on Tuesday foiled an attempt to kidnap a baby from his mother’s back.

The incident occurred at 10 o’clock in the morning at the popular Fajuyi Roundabout near the entrance to the Government House.

It was gathered that the suspect accosted the woman, who was carrying the baby, and struggled to take the child from her.

The baby was injured in the arm and feet.

A source, who confirmed the incident to our correspondent, said it took the intervention of some youths to rescue the woman.

The source added that the suspect was displaying lunatic gestures immediately he was arrested.

According to the source, the suspected abductor had collected the mobile phone of the woman, but it was retrieved from him.

“A mobile phone belonging to the suspect indicated that he had conversed with several people before the incident.

“He was whisked away to the Area Command on Old Iyin Road in the state capital for investigation after severe beating by irate youths,” the source said.

Police spokesman Caleb Ikechukwu, a Deputy Superintendent of Police (DSP), said the preliminary investigation showed that the suspect is mental deranged.

“The investigation is still ongoing so that we can ascertain his mental derangement from a certified medical point of view,” he added.
